31 Sat - Cotswold Olimpick Games
Friday 31st May 2008 7.30pm Dovers Hill
Robert Dover's Cotswold Olimpick Games Traditional & rustic games dating from 1612 + bonfire, fireworks and torchlight procession Dover's Hill, Chipping Campden, www.olimpickgames.co.uk/

31 Sat - Scuttlebrook Wake - Littleworth and High Street, Chipping Campden
Scuttlebrook Wake takes place on saturday 31st May.   It features a procession of the Scuttlebrook May Queen from Littleworth to the centre of town. She is pulled on her floral cart by the Chipping Campden Morris Men and accompanied by her four attendants and a page boy. Many locals follow behind dressed in fancy dress.

When she arrives in the Square, the queen is crowned and then presents prizes to the follower with the best fancy dress. After this, local schoolchildren entertain the crowds with maypole dancing and country dancing, followed by another performance by the Morris Men.

For the rest of the afternoon and evening, it's all the fun of the fair in Chipping Campden. The sound of the fairground organ mingles with the strident music of the rides, and there are candyflos and hot dogs to munch on as old friends who have returned for the fair mingle. Scuttlebrook has an atmosphere all of its own and people come from miles around to enjoy this annual event.
